    Aid group says Israeli forces boarded Gaza-bound boat

    CAIRO: The organisers of a Gaza-bound support boat carrying Swedish local weather activist Greta Thunberg and different activists mentioned Israeli forces intercepted the vessel on Monday (Jun 9), after Israel vowed to prevent it from reaching the Palestinian territory.

    AFP misplaced contact with the activists onboard early Monday morning after the organisers mentioned alarms sounded and life jackets had been being ready for a attainable interception.

    “Connection has been misplaced on the ‘Madleen’. Israeli military have boarded the vessel”, the Freedom Flotilla Coalition (FFC), the activist group working the vessel, posted on Telegram.

    It added that the passengers had been “kidnapped” by Israeli forces.

    The activist group posted a sequence of pre-recorded movies from these onboard, together with one from Thunberg.

    “Should you see this video, we now have been intercepted and kidnapped in worldwide waters,” she mentioned.

    Mahmud Abu-Odeh, a Germany-based press officer with the Freedom Flotilla Coalition, informed AFP that “the activists appeared to be arrested”.

    The British-flagged yacht Madleen, which is operated by FFC, was aiming to ship a symbolic quantity of support to Gaza in a while Monday and lift worldwide consciousness of the humanitarian disaster there.

    Among the many 12-strong crew are Thunberg and Rima Hassan, a French member of the European Parliament.

    Defence Minister Israel Katz mentioned he had ordered Israel’s military to cease the ship from reaching Gaza or violating a blockade he described as wanted to stop Palestinian militants from importing weapons.

    The Israeli Ministry of Overseas Affairs mentioned the activists’ boat was instructed to alter course because it approached “a restricted space” on early Monday. About an hour later, it mentioned the boat was being towed to Israeli shores.

    “The passengers are anticipated to return to their residence nations,” the ministry wrote on social media.

    “The tiny quantity of support that was on the yacht and never consumed by the ‘celebrities’ might be transferred to Gaza via actual humanitarian channels,” it added.
